Apparently Cusack didn't like this movie and told Savage Steve Holland he would never trust him as a director again after seeing it. However, I would say there's nothing really lacking in the direction, cinematography, or editing. The only thing that's glaringly subpar is Cusack's performance and I'm pretty unconvinced there's a director alive that can make that guy's acting seem adequate. In spite of his lameness this still might be one of my top 3 80's teen comedies, for what that's worth.

Cusack's 80's comedies hit the right nostalgic buttons for certain Gen X's, but Better Off Dead did not stand the test of time for this viewer. It is easy to appreciate Holland's vision; even by 80's standards it has some pretty offbeat elements, but his lack of experience shows, and the slightly surreal moments seem more childish than clever and clash with the utterly conventional coming of age story. Cusack plays awkward adolescence well, but the lame screenplay betrays him at every turn.

Has a certain amount of charm as a "weird"/absurd/dark take on John Hughes' unabashed sentimentalism (although Heathers did the exact same thing much better), but for every cute idea there are like five awful gags like the Asian racers or the fucking bike kid (oh boy does that joke get old). Ultimately it feels kind of mean-spirited, like an underdog comedy that half sides with the bullies. Also, it could have used a lot more of the likable French girl...

This has a good reputation and I can see why, but the over the top style just didn't really work that well for me and most of the jokes were misses. For example, the animations took me away from the film and could have been scrapped. Cusack is being Cusack which is cool, and the script leans more towards black humor than your average 80's teen comedy which makes it stand out a bit, but it doesn't really go into e.g. Heathers territory and ends up following the same tired cliches as it's peers.
